The CIMEC 6-6-1 monoblock combines three key units into one compact structure: a rinser, an isobaric filler, and a capper. This configuration, therefore, optimizes line space and reduces processing time, ensuring a maximum output of 1000 bottles per hour (bph).
Rinser: Equipped with 6 grippers for bottle holding and a single treatment with a fixed nozzle, it efficiently cleans the bottles before the filling process. Additionally, it ensures that no contaminants remain inside the containers, contributing to product purity.
Isobaric filler: The filling section includes 6 valves with 3 buttons, allowing controlled pressurized filling, ideal for beer and other carbonated beverages. Meanwhile, the pre-evacuation and leveling system reduces oxygen presence inside the container, preserving the product’s organoleptic properties.
AROL Capper – Eagle C model: The capper handles 26 mm crown caps and operates with 1 capping head. As a result, it ensures precise capping, preventing leaks and contamination.
Advanced Technical Features
The Used Filling Monoblock CIMEC 6-6-1 1000 bph ensures high operational efficiency and precise process control. The isobaric technology, in contrast to standard gravity filling, maintains constant pressure inside the container during filling, avoiding foaming and guaranteeing accurate dosing.
Pre-evacuation system: It eliminates air from the bottle before filling, thereby minimizing oxidation.
Automatic leveling and degassing: This system ensures consistent product levels and removes excess gas, so the final seal remains airtight.

Isobaric Filling with Double Vacuum
The BFP-12 filling unit, at the heart of the Used Filling Monoblock for beer 800 bph, includes 12 filling valves and applies an isobaric process with double vacuum. Specifically, the system performs two evacuation cycles and CO₂ reinjections before the filling stage. Consequently, it significantly reduces residual oxygen and preserves beer quality. It supports bottle volumes from 250 to 1000 ml. Furthermore, the unit integrates key components such as a Southern Pump, a Mitsubishi PLC, a THINEDA touchscreen, Korean-made sensors, and AUTONICS pneumatic systems. This machine also operates with a 1.5 kW motor. In terms of control, the electrical interface provides real-time adjustments, thus improving accuracy during production.
Crown Capping Machine ZDS-3
The crown capper of the Used Filling Monoblock for beer 800 bph applies metal crown caps to glass beer bottles. The machine includes 3 capping heads and operates with a continuous rotary motion. It handles bottles up to 330 mm in height and caps with diameters from 20 to 30 mm (cP size), compatible with the normal European neck type. Notably, the capper reaches up to 1500 bottles per hour, thereby providing an operational buffer that prevents bottlenecks downstream of the filler. In comparison to standard cappers, this model delivers greater precision and cap stability. In addition, its robust frame reduces vibration during high-speed operation.

Isobaric Filling
Furthermore, forty-eight valves are meticulously equipped for the filling process, employing the isobaric method. This innovative technique maintains a constant internal pressure, which is critical for preserving quality in carbonated beverages such as sodas and sparkling water. Fixed-type nozzles ensure precise and uniform liquid distribution, significantly minimizing the risk of oxidation and CO2 loss.
